> On Tuesday 16 March 2010 23:37:57 Bowie Bailey wrote: > > Mark Constable wrote: > > > I have a situation where a large company is sending out bulk > > > (legit) invoices from an internal host without a DNS > record that get > > > dropped at our front SMTP door. > > > > > > Mar 16 11:05:58 mail courieresmtpd: error, > > > relay=::ffff:216.82.249.131,from=<[email protected]>: > > > 517-Domain does not exist: sapgm0.domain.com. > > > > > > The messages come through a MessageLabs cluster so I > can't rely on a > > > single IP to allow smtpaccess relaying... > > > > > > 131.249.82.216.in-addr.arpa. 67927 IN PTR mail28.messagelabs.com. > > > > > > I don't want to open up relaying to all MessageLabs > servers so can > > > anyone suggest a "trick" to let this single host through? > > > > Add a DNS entry for sapgm0.domain.com. Or change the envelope From > > address to use a legitimate domain. > > I have absolutely no control over the generation of the > message headers or the DNS for domain.com. > > Apparently the 2nd option can never happen and the first > option is underway but the origanisation is so large it will > take months to add a DNS record for this host, or so I've > been told, hence I am looking for anything I can do in the > mean time so these emails can still get through to my clients. As a quick-and-dirty bandage while they get around to publishing their DNS record, you can just add their relevant "sapgm0" DNS record to your own server's DNS.
